1. Problem: The Struggle to Find a Trusted Raw Hair Supplier

For many Black beauty business owners, sourcing high-quality raw hair is fraught with challenges:

  • Market Oversaturation: There are countless suppliers, but not all deliver consistent quality.
  • Lack of Transparency: Many suppliers provide little information about their sourcing and processing methods.
  • Inconsistent Product Quality: Raw hair batches often vary, affecting customer satisfaction.
  • Delayed Shipments: Unreliable suppliers can disrupt business operations.

These frustrations impact brand reputation and profitability, making it crucial to find a supplier that aligns with your standards and business goals.


2. Solution: A Step-by-Step Approach to Finding Your Ideal Raw Hair Supplier

Step 1: Research and Identify Potential Suppliers

  • Explore trade shows, beauty expos, and supplier directories dedicated to the Black beauty industry.
  • Use social media groups and forums where Black beauty entrepreneurs share insights and supplier recommendations.
  • Check supplier websites and product catalogs to assess their offerings.

Step 2: Evaluate Supplier Credentials and Reviews

  • Look for customer reviews, testimonials, and ratings to verify a supplier’s reputation.
  • Check business licenses, certifications, and sourcing transparency.
  • Engage with other Black beauty business owners for referrals.

Step 3: Request Samples Before Committing

  • Assess hair texture, quality, and longevity through sample orders.
  • Conduct stress tests, such as washing and heat styling, to check durability.
  • Compare multiple suppliers before making a final decision.

Step 4: Establish Open Communication

  • Ask about sourcing practices, quality control measures, and delivery times.
  • Ensure suppliers are responsive, professional, and willing to answer questions.

Step 5: Negotiate Terms and Contracts

  • Discuss bulk pricing, minimum order quantities, and return policies.
  • Secure a written agreement to protect your business from inconsistencies.
